Gerda® GFS

The Gerda® Firefighter Access Switch (GFS) is a secure access control switch specifically designed for Fire and Rescue Service use during emergencies. Replacing older, less secure fireman’s switch plates, such as those operated with widely available ‘drop keys’, the GFS ensures that only authorised fire crews with the Gerda One Key® System can gain entry to a building. The switch can be installed as either a surface-mounted or flush-mounted solution, allowing building owners to maintain strict security while providing reliable, immediate access for firefighters.

The GFS supports compliance with fire safety regulations, enhances emergency response efficiency, and forms part of Gerda’s Emergency Access Systems, designed to protect buildings and occupants while ensuring controlled access for emergency services.

Gerda® GFS

The development of the GFS™ was prompted by the vulnerability of traditional drop keys, which were commonly utilised for Fire and Rescue Services (FRS) access.

Unauthorised access brings with it a number a problems including  potential disruption to residents. The Firefighter Access Switch can be fitted in place of a Fireman’s Switch Plate.

It is uniquely designed to be operated solely by the GSP One Key® System used by the fire and rescue service within their jurisdiction.

Unlike drop keys, the keys for building providers are subject to a strict authorised key signatory system and separate to the GSP One Key® System used by the FRS.
